Partager via


Principals (taskType), élément

Spécifie les contextes de sécurité qui peuvent être utilisés pour exécuter la tâche.

<xs:element name="Principals"
    type="principalsType"
 />

L’élément Principals est défini par le type complexe taskType.

Élément parent

Élément Dérivé de Description
Tâche taskType Définit la tâche effectuée par le service Planificateur de tâches.

Éléments enfants

Élément Type Description
Principal principalType Spécifie les informations d’identification de sécurité d’un principal.

Notes

Vous pouvez spécifier jusqu’à 32 principaux pour une tâche.

Pour le développement de scripts, les principaux d’une tâche sont spécifiés à l’aide de la propriété TaskDefinition.Principal .

Pour le développement C++, les principaux d’une tâche sont spécifiés à l’aide de la propriété Principal de ITaskDefinition.

Exemples

Le code XML suivant définit deux principaux : un identificateur d’utilisateur et un principal d’identificateur de groupe pour la tâche.

<Principals>
    <Principal>
        <UserId></UserId>
        <LogonType><LogonType>
        <DisplayName></DisplayName>
    </Principal>
    <Principal>
        <GroupId></GroupId>
        <DisplayName></DisplayName>
    </Principal>
</Principals>

Spécifications

Condition requise Valeur
Client minimal pris en charge
Windows Vista [applications de bureau uniquement]
Serveur minimal pris en charge
Windows Server 2008 [applications de bureau uniquement]

Voir aussi

Éléments de schéma du planificateur de tâches

Planificateur de tâches